​​​​​​​​​​​​​​Baked Barbecue Tofu

A flavorful and smoky baked barbecue tofu recipe with a crispy exterior and tender inside. Perfect for a plant-based meal, sandwich filling, or protein-packed side dish.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 30 minutes
Marinating Time 20 minutes
Total Time 1 hour 5 minutes
Servings: 4 People
Course: Main Course, Side Dish
Cuisine: American, Vegetarian
Calories: 260

Ingredients
  

  • 400 g Firm tofu pressed and drained
  • ½ cup Barbecue sauce store-bought or homemade
  • 1 tbsp Olive oil or any cooking oil
  • 1 tbsp Soy sauce low sodium preferred
  • 1 tsp Garlic powder optional
  • 1 tsp Smoked paprika for smoky flavor
  • ½ tsp Black pepper to taste
  • ¼ tsp Salt adjust as needed

Method
 

  1. Preheat oven to 200°C (400°F) and line a baking tray with parchment paper.
  2. Cut pressed tofu into cubes or slices.
  3. In a bowl, mix barbecue sauce, olive oil, soy sauce, and spices.
  4. Add tofu pieces to the marinade and gently coat evenly.
  5. Let tofu marinate for 20 minutes for better flavor.
  6. Arrange tofu pieces on the prepared baking tray in a single layer.
  7. Bake for 25–30 minutes, flipping halfway through.
  8. Brush extra barbecue sauce on top during the last 5 minutes.
  9. Remove from oven once edges are slightly crispy.
  10. Serve hot as a main dish or side.

Notes

  • Press tofu well to remove excess moisture for best texture.
  • Use homemade barbecue sauce for a cleaner ingredient option.
  • Add chili flakes for a spicy kick.
  • Great for wraps, bowls, or sandwiches.
